At least 80% of humanity lives on less than $10 a day, while 75 million children worldwide are not in school. By pooling surprisingly small investments, we can help to significantly improve educational access and economic development. It’s called The Small Things Challenge, and partnering with Kiva and Save the Children, it’s a campaign based on the premise that every small action can make a big difference to ensure quality education and economic opportunity for all. We challenge you to join us in becoming a part of the solution. When you click on the link below, Intel will donate 25¢ per click for you to help.

Small Thing Challenge ‘We’ll Donate 25¢ for You’ Click Through Terms

The Small Thing Challenge ‘25¢ donation per click’ program (the Program) will run beginning at 12:00pm PST on January 6th, 2009 and run through December 31, 2009. For each unique click on www.smallthingschallenge.com/petition Intel Corporation will donate up to $75,000 USD per yearly quarter (3 months) to be divided evenly between Kiva.org and Save the Children’s Rewrite the Future program. Only one click per visitor per web session will be eligible for a donation.
